Planting Calendar for Elephant Ears

Frost tolerance for elephant ears: Not tolerant of frost.
When to plant: After the last frost.

Elephant Ears do not do well in cold weather which means that you have to wait until it warms up after all chance of frost has passed before you can plant them.

The earliest that you can plant elephant ears in Sussex is April. However, you really should wait until May if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ant elephant ears and expect a good harvest is probably August. If you wait any later than that and your elephant ears may not have a chance to really do well. You can get started a couple of weeks earlier by starting your elephant ears indoors.

Last Frost Date

In Sussex the average date of last frost happens on April 15. You can expect an average low temperature of -20°F in the coldest months of winter.

Always keep in mind that USDA zone info for Sussex is not always accurate and the actual date of last frost will vary from year to year. Half of the time in Sussex last frost occurs after April 15 so just be sure to be ready to cover your elephant ears in the event of a surprise late frost.
